It has been free in Germany, but most Universities charge an annual fee of € 1,200.00 since 2006/2007. There are a few for free left.

Here in Denmark most education is free while studying you get about $900 a month from the government to cover expenses.
Doesn't matter if its a 2 year education or 7 years of medical school.

School can NEVER be free, countries all spend big money to educate their people.

It's a demagogic thread.

Danish example:
"The expenditure on higher education corresponded to 1.8% of the GDP in Denmark, as opposed to an average in the OECD of 1.3%"
"Denmark spends the highest proportion of GDP on education of any EU member state."

Education cost is measured in percentage of the country GDP. It's a non-sense to generalize, there are too many schools, too many countries, too many personal cases. You can get grants, you can pay to enter a good business school, u can do this and that, and what not.
